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-21030 : What You Need to Know

Learn about CVE-2021-21030, a high-impact stored cross-site scripting vulnerability in Magento Commerce versions <= 2.4.1, <= 2.4.0-p1, <= 2.3.6. Explore the impact, technical details, and mitigation steps.

Magento versions 2.4.1 (and earlier), 2.4.0-p1 (and earlier), and 2.3.6 (and earlier) are vulnerable to a stored cross-site scripting (XSS) vulnerability in the customer address upload feature. Successful exploitation could lead to arbitrary JavaScript execution in the victim's browser, requiring user interaction.

Understanding CVE-2021-21030

This CVE relates to a stored cross-site scripting vulnerability identified in Magento Commerce versions 2.4.1 and earlier, 2.4.0-p1 and earlier, as well as 2.3.6 and earlier. The vulnerability allows attackers to execute arbitrary JavaScript code in the user’s browser.

What is CVE-2021-21030?

CVE-2021-21030 is a stored cross-site scripting (XSS) vulnerability in Magento Commerce, enabling attackers to inject malicious scripts into the customer address upload feature, potentially leading to unauthorized JavaScript execution on the victim's browser.

The Impact of CVE-2021-21030

The impact of this CVE is rated as high, with a base severity score of 8.1. Successful exploitation of this vulnerability could result in compromising the confidentiality, integrity, and availability of the affected system, posing significant risks to users.

Technical Details of CVE-2021-21030

This section details the vulnerability description, affected systems and versions, and the exploitation mechanism.

Vulnerability Description

The vulnerability in Magento Commerce versions 2.4.1 and earlier, 2.4.0-p1 and earlier, as well as 2.3.6 and earlier, allows for stored cross-site scripting (XSS) in the customer address upload feature, enabling arbitrary JavaScript execution.

Affected Systems and Versions

Magento Commerce versions <= 2.4.1, <= 2.4.0-p1, <= 2.3.6 are affected, making these versions susceptible to the stored XSS vulnerability.

Exploitation Mechanism

Exploitation of this issue requires user interaction wherein an attacker could craft a malicious script and lure a targeted user into triggering the vulnerability, leading to arbitrary script execution.

Mitigation and Prevention

Here, we discuss immediate steps to take, long-term security practices, and the importance of patching and updates.

Immediate Steps to Take

        Users are advised to update Magento Commerce to the latest non-vulnerable version to mitigate the risk of exploitation.
        Disabling the customer address upload feature temporarily can also help prevent potential attacks.

Long-Term Security Practices

Implementing secure coding practices, regular security audits, and providing security awareness training to users can help prevent similar vulnerabilities in the future.

Patching and Updates

Magento Commerce users should regularly check for security updates and apply patches promptly to ensure that their systems are protected against known vulnerabilities.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now